When applying for citizenship in a foreign country, expats usually have to submit an extensive list of documents. Among them is a certificate of language fluency. The same holds for Portugal, as the country expects its citizens to have a basic grasp of Portuguese. That also applies to those seeking the passport via the Residency by Investment route, like the Portugal D2 Visa or the Golden Visa programmes. But here’s the good news: you don’t necessarily have to take a test.

What Is the Required Language Level for Portuguese Citizenship?

The legally required level is A2 Portuguese, as defined by the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R).

At A2 level, applicants are expected to:
• Understand simple spoken and written Portuguese
• Use common expressions related to daily life
• Write short, basic texts
• Communicate using simple sentence structures

While English, the de facto language of the world, is spoken widely in Portugal, learning Portuguese will allow you to deeply integrate yourself into the local culture, better understand cultural contexts, and communicate more easily with others. Plus, any attempt to establish a connection to Portugal always improves your case on a Citizenship Application.

The CIPLE Exam Explained

What Is the CIPLE Exam?

The CIPLE exam is the official Portuguese language proficiency test traditionally required for citizenship.

Who Needs to Take the CIPLE Exam?

The CIPLE exam applies to applicants seeking Portuguese nationality through:

  • Naturalisation

  • Marriage to a Portuguese citizen

  • Long-term legal residency

  • Residency by Investment programmes (when applying for citizenship)

The minimum age to take the exam is 16 years old.

Golden Visa holders should note that the CIPLE exam is not required for residency, but is mandatory when applying for Portuguese citizenship.

Alternative Route to a Language Proficiency Certificate in Portugal

As of January 2024, Portugal introduced a major update to its citizenship language policy.

Applicants are no longer required to take the official exam if they can prove A2-level proficiency through approved Portuguese language courses.

This change has made the citizenship process significantly more flexible and accessible.

The official government website, explains that during the citizenship process, it’s sufficient to submit a document that proves A2-level language proficiency, putting the requirement as follows: 

“A document that proves that you have sufficient knowledge of the Portuguese language. This document can be:  

  • A certificate of qualification from a Portuguese public, private, or cooperative educational establishment 

  • A certificate of passing the Portuguese Language Exam for the Acquisition of Nationality (PaN) 

  • A certificate of Portuguese as a foreign language, which is obtained by taking a test at a Portuguese assessment centre recognized by the Ministry of Education, through the Portuguese Language Assessment Center as a Foreign Language (...)” 

 

By enrolling in specific Portuguese language courses offered by public, private, or cooperative institutions, attending classes, and completing the course, you can obtain a Portuguese fluency certificate without needing to pass the official exam.

This approach simplifies the language learning process, letting you study at your own pace and reducing the stress associated with taking the test. Just enrol, participate in the available online classes, and receive your Portuguese A2 fluency certificate.

Completing an approved A2 Portuguese language course is now one of the most popular options for citizenship applicants.

Key advantages:
• Approximately 150 hours to complete
• Generally affordable
• Widely available online
• Flexible pace
• No exam pressure

This option is particularly attractive for investors, professionals, and families who prefer gradual learning over a formal test environment.

Comparison: Options for Meeting Language Requirements

Option

Who It’s Best For

What Is Required

Duration

Stress Level

Accepted for Citizenship

CIPLE Exam (A2)

Applicants with existing basic Portuguese

Pass official A2 exam administered by CAPLE

Single exam (approx. 2 hours)

Medium to high

Yes

Portuguese Language Course (A2)

Investors, professionals, families

Complete approved A2 course at recognised institution

Approx. 150 hours

Low

Yes

Portuguese Education Certificate

Applicants studying in Portugal

Qualification from public, private, or cooperative Portuguese institution

Varies

Low

Yes

Frequently Asked Questions About Portuguese Language Requirements for Citizenship

Do I need to speak fluent Portuguese to obtain citizenship?
No. Portugal only requires A2-level Portuguese, which is a basic level focused on everyday communication rather than fluency.

Is the CIPLE exam mandatory for all citizenship applicants?
No. Since January 2024, applicants can meet the language requirement either by passing the CIPLE exam or by completing an approved A2 Portuguese language course and obtaining a recognised certificate.

Do Golden Visa holders need to pass a language test?
Golden Visa holders do not need to prove Portuguese language skills to maintain residency. However, they must meet the A2 language requirement when applying for Portuguese citizenship.

Can I complete the language requirement online?
Yes. Many approved A2 Portuguese courses are offered online, making it possible to meet the requirement remotely and at a flexible pace.

How long does it take to obtain the language certificate?
Most A2 language courses require around 150 hours to complete. Exam results for the CIPLE test are usually available within two weeks.
